Lower Your Company's IT Costs With Virtualized Servers.
The
concept of virtualization was first introduced over thirty years ago in the
Mainframe computer space. At the time, it allowed these large, expensive
machines to be divided into smaller partitions that could provide a dedicated
computing resource for applications. This partitioning allowed the massive
computers to be better utilized, and ensured that each application was isolated
to provide a given livel of performance without affecting other applications on
the system. This same principle of virtualization was later applied to X86
computer systems to provide the same benefits for smaller business needs.
The Many Benefits of Virtualization
The
main drive behind the widespread adoption of server virtualization is to
increase the utilization of a single computer system. In years past, most
companies installed a single application per server, leaving these systems
largely under-provisioned. Studies revealed that the average utilization of
single application systems was less than 15%. This isolated server deployment
meant that most of the computing power went unused, which translated into
higher system costs for a company as well as wasted power, cooling and floor
space.
Virtualization changed all that by allowing these systems to be shared among a
group of applications or users while still ensuring isolation of performance
and access. Virtualization technology provides a way of creating several
virtual machines on each individual system that includes a specified amount of
computing resources dedicated to that virtual machine. This software enables a
single system's resources to be fully utilized, and allows several users and
applications to share the same system, lowering their overall cost.
A Wide Variety of Choices
Even
though there are many niche companies offering server virtualization
technologies today, the two leaders in the space are VMware and a product
called Hyper-V from Microsoft. Both products provide the ability to divide a
single physical server into several virtual servers. They differ slightly in
how they accomplish this and provide distinctly different tools for users to
monitor and configure their servers.
VMware is a clear leader with the bulk of the server virtualization business.
This lead is largely due to the early release of their software in the market,
which provided a strong "first mover" advantage. VMware has continued
to update this initial offering to include features like remote management, disaster
recovery and clustering. While their products were initially deployed in
development environments, their software has slowly moved into the production
space with their latest enterprise offerings.
Microsoft was slightly later to market with their Hyper-V product but have
gradually built a loyal following among users. The advantage they enjoy is
their market dominance in operating systems, that allows them access to
existing customers. The company makes it very easy for these customers to deploy
their virtualization software and are a partner that many of these companies
already know and trust.
Things to Remember
Even
though server virtualization software can provide a wide range of advantages
for any company, there are a few points to consider before adopting this
technology.
The
installation of this virtualization software is typically done on a new server
that can then be partitioned for use by individual applications. For smaller
companies this might mean an initial startup cost for an additional server for
their existing applications. Once the new server is ready, applications can be
migrated to the virtualized environment and the older server upgraded to a
virtualized image for additional applications. The time, cost and planning required
for this effort must be considered for any upgrade of this magnitude. Even
though the end results will provide a more eco-friendly, fully utilized
solution, there is time and expense required for the transition.
Another consideration is the cost of the software that enables virtualization.
This software expense is in addition to the server hardware needed to support
virtualized machines. The good news for small- to medium-sized businesses is
that most companies offering server virtualization software have packages that
are priced to accommodate more modest installations. These licensing fees
increase with the number of virtual machines created but are nominal for
smaller implementations and can easily be offset in the savings they provide by
utilizing the hardware more efficiently.
Final Thoughts
Server virtualization technology has matured greatly in the last few decades
and provides a very efficient way of provisioning resources for your
applications. It not only makes the setup of these application environments
easier, it also maximizes your use of existing resources while helping to
control other infrastructure costs such as floor space, electricity and
cooling. Companies of any size can benefit from adopting this virtualization
technology, which will help them save money while greatly reducing the time
needed to deploy new applications.

NEW PRODUCT! RightFax Express
Designed for small to medium-sized businesses (SMBs) and departments or branch offices of large organizations, RightFax Express is an information exchange solution that allows users to fax, conveniently and cost-effectively, from the applications that drive their business. RightFax Express is simple to deploy, easy to integrate, and provides a best-in-class fax solution.
All partners may purchase the appliance models, the software only option, and the hybrid option (which provides the RightFax Express software for free when selling a RightFax Connect service plan) directly from OpenText.
OpenText Fax2Mail
OpenText Fax2Mail provides cloud faxing capabilities (fax-to-email/email-to-fax services) that eliminate the cost, inefficiency, and hardware footprint associated with stand-alone fax machines.
NEW CONNECTOR! The Fax2Mail Connector for Xerox MFPs is now available; the connector gives users the ability to access their Fax2Mail accounts, and fax via the cloud directly at certain Xerox multi-function devices The Fax2Mail product folder has been updated with a product overview; SKU’s for this $0 item can be found in the current price books.
ACTIVE DIRECTORY INTEGRATION: Fax2Mail supports Active Directory Synchronization, giving Fax2Mail users the ability to administer contact updates minus manual or bulk uploads; users can also automatically reserve new fax numbers and eliminate old ones in order to streamline new user onboarding.
PCI-DSS COMPLIANCE: OpenText’s data center in Ashburn, VA is now fully certified as PCI-DSS compliant, meaning it adheres to strict government policies pertaining to protecting payment card information; protective measures include encrypted transmission security, data at rest encryption, immediate document deletion as well as controls preventing unauthorized personnel from accessing fax data.
CLOUD CAPTURE: Cloud Capture automatically extracts and converts customers’ fax data into formats needed for efficient delivery into their backend systems. The service is implemented quickly at no risk or capital costs, integrating seamlessly with existing fax infrastructure and workflow systems.
NEW CLOUD PRODUCT! Secure Mail
Secure Mail is a cloud-based secure messaging solution with tight integrations with existing email systems for encrypting, tracking and preventing the leakage of confidential information. It is simple to use and enables internal and external users as well as applications to easily exchange secure messages and attachments. Users can access Secure Mail via mobile apps or through the web portal from any device.
FY14 saw its first big deal for Secure Mail, $97K to a healthcare company. The feedback from the decision maker was “OpenText Secure Mail was extremely easy to use and implement, with functionality that meets all our requirements”.
NEW CLOUD PRODUCT! Secure MFT
Unbounded by email attachment size limits and circumventing the often complicated traditional file transfer services, OpenText Secure MFT empowers business users to independently execute file transfers not only between local employees but global departments, partners, customers and service providers using the most common and familiar business tool – Emails. Managed File Transfer is available as both Cloud and On-Premises solutions.
MORE CLOUD SERVICES!
OpenText offers a comprehensive portfolio of “any to any”, cloud-based business messaging and transaction services that can bridge the most challenging technology gaps while creating significant cost efficiencies across an organization. From Desktop Fax and Production Messaging to B2B Integration, Managed File Transfer, Document Capture and Management, Secure Messaging and Notifications we help companies drive costs out of their operations.

How to Keep Your Laptop From Overheating This Summer
Heat can be damaging to laptops, so when temperatures are
soaring, you need to take a few extra precautions to keep your system running
quickly and your hard drive from frying. To avoid data loss and to give your
machine a longer lifespan, follow these important tips.
1) Clean your laptop's interior. Never is dusting your
computer more important than in warm temperatures. The dust that coats your
computer's interior adds a layer of insulation to hot-running circuits. If you
don't clean the dust, the circuits can overheat. This problem is exacerbated in
high ambient temperatures when this heat can't diffuse through cold air. Open
your laptop's casing (or bring it to a professional) to thoroughly remove dust
that has entered through the vent and the keyboard.
2) Don't leave your laptop in the car. This is good advice
at any time in the year, but it's especially crucial in the summer when your
car becomes a greenhouse. Remember, your parked car will accumulate extremely
high temperatures that will damage the hardware.
3) Leave your laptop far away from the window. Direct
sunlight can also cause your laptop to overheat, so store your laptop somewhere
cool and away from direct sunlight.
4) Only run essential programs. The more programs you run,
the more strained the circuits will be. On hot days, close all programs you are
not using, and learn to differentiate between programs you want and programs
you actually need. Heavy-use programs, such as video players and video games,
will require you to take extra measures to keep the circuits cool.
5) Only operate laptops on well-ventilated surfaces. Don't
put your laptop on your lap, on the sofa, or on the carpeted floor. These
surfaces will all smother your laptop with fabric and inhibit ventilation,
leading to overheating. Only run your laptop on a cool, well ventilated
surface. You can also purchase a ventilating laptop stand with a fan or holes
to help cool your computer during heavy use.
If your fan is humming loudly and your computer is hot to
the touch, you are very likely causing damage to your machine and risking hard
drive damage and data loss. Use these tips to keep your computer cool and
running smoothly.
